KIWA Project aims to create platforms for creation and dialogue through observing the relationships between urban images and “constructed nature” from overall the world from the Japanese perspective of “Fudo (climate)”.
In this video, Unreleased moving images for the audio-visual performance “Touching Kiwa” were re-edited and Sachiko Nagata’s performance of Hamon (iron slit drums) was newly recorded. Through a beautiful co-creation between moving images and sound performance seems to travel between real and imagined scenery.It contains photographic and video materials taken in Japan and abroad, pictures from the rehearsal for the audio-visual performance “At the Kiwa”,and the voices of the project members newly recorded.
